Their father had reportedly been good enough at baseball as a high schooler in Sacramento to take their teams starting shortstop job from eventual major leaguer Woodie Held, who was three years older.2, Dave remembered that as a kid he and Steve always seemed to be on the same team, from Little League, through Babe Ruth and high school and all that.3 According to Sacramento Bee sportswriter Don Bosley, before Steve joined Dave on the varsity squad at Yolo Countys James Marshall High School in 1976, Dave had already drawn attention from pro scouts and developed his own fandom. In previewing the Dodgers season, Roger Angell, writing for the New Yorker, drew attention to their homegrown 1983 batch of pre-certified rookie stars like Greg Brock, Dave Sax, and Candy Maldonado, the new line of Cadillacs off the Los Angeles production line.14 Brock would start 129 games at first base for the Dodgers that season and in 1984 Maldonado would play 102 games in the Dodgers outfield.
